The meaning of Granit

Granit is a unisex name of Albanian origin meaning granite stone, a term embodying strength and resilience. This name reflects the hardiness of granite, making it a choice for those who value durability and permanence.

Meaning of Granit

Granit means granite stone, which is known for its hardness and resilience. The use of this name conveys a sense of strength and stability, drawing on the characteristics of granite as a robust natural material. This association with geological strength makes it appealing for those seeking a name that embodies durability and permanence.

Origin of Granit

The name Granit originates from the Albanian language, derived from the word for granite, which is a type of hard, igneous rock. It symbolizes strength and durability, often reflecting the qualities associated with this material. The name is used in various cultures, but it is particularly common in Albanian-speaking regions.
